What is the lesson the author wants you to learn?

Back

Theme: The central idea or message in a story.

Where does a story take place in time and location?

Back

Setting: The time and place in which a story occurs.

What is the problem in the story known as?

Back

Conflict: The struggle between opposing forces in a story.

What do we call it when words, symbols, themes, or other parts of the story are repeated?

Back

Repetition: The use of the same elements multiple times for emphasis.

What is a scene in the story that occurred before the present time?

Back

Flashback: A scene that interrupts the current action to show an event from the past.

What is the perspective from which a story is told?

Back

Point of View: The vantage point from which the story is narrated.

What is the sequence of events in a story called?

Back

Plot: The structured sequence of events that make up a story.
